Of the four x-coordinates to choose only 1/√(11) belongs can belong to the unit circle.
The other three x-coordinates are greater than 1, then they are out of the unit circle.
The unit circle formula is x^2 +y^2 = 1
Then to find the y-coordinate given the x-coordinate you can solve for y from that formula:
y^2 = 1 - x^2
y = (+/-)√(1-x^2)
Substitute the value of x
y = (+/-)√{1 - [1/√(11)]^2} = (+/-) √{(1 - 1/11} =(+/-) √ {(11 -1)/11 =(+/-)√(10/11) ≈ +/- 0.95
Answer:
8 cm^2
Step-by-step explanation:
If the triangle is isosceles the sides are the same
Let the sides be x
We know that we can use the Pythagorean theorem
a^2+b^2 = c^2 where a and b are the sides and c is the hypotenuse
x^2+x^2 = (4 sqrt(2))^2
2x^2 =16(2)
2x^2 = 32
Divide by 2
2x^2/ 32/2
x^2 = 16
Taking the square root of each side
sqrt(x^2) = sqrt(16)
x = 4
The area of the triangle is
A =1/2 bh
A = 1/2 (4) (4)
A = 1/2(16)
A = 8
